Transaction 76063a06683d3ffa6673a3138d15c61afa6f622ab166eaaed40c5bcbce6e895d

1 Input
2 Outputs
  • 76063a06683d3ffa6673a3138d15c61afa6f622ab166eaaed40c5bcbce6e895d:0
  • value  5235843
    address  13QUyXBDYFAggFKip8mK6m6axJ9TVBSxLk
  • 76063a06683d3ffa6673a3138d15c61afa6f622ab166eaaed40c5bcbce6e895d:1
  • value  608355302
    address  16BKa19YusSV1JXgaVmgpf5fLYmf2wFeGo